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Whimple to Dawlish start from £7.80 one way, or £7.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Whimple to Dawlish are available for £8.60 one way, or £10.10 return

Facilities and Amenities

At Whimple station, modern conveniences blend with rustic charm. Although there's no ticket office, you can purchase and collect tickets with ease using the available ticket machines, which cater to accessibility needs, including disc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ders. Despite the absence of staff help on-site, assistance is just a phone call away with a dedicated customer service line. Step-free access ensures convenience for all passengers, making it uncomplicated to maneuver throughout the station. CCTV keeps an eye on the goings-on, ensuring a safe environment for travelers.

Onward Travel Options

While Whimple may not boast an array of luxurious services, it compensates with solid transport connections. If your train journey faces disruptions, the rail replacement service is at your disposal in the station's forecourt. Moreover, those looking for bus services can plan their continued travel using information provided at the station, with printable journey plans available here. Although the parking facilities are modest, with just 15 spaces, they are free, and blue badge holders have a complimentary registration option to ensure ease of access.

Facilities and Amenities at Dawlish Station

Dawlish Train Station provides a variety of facilities to ensure a comfortable experience. The ticket office is open from early morning until the evening on weekdays, though it closes a bit earlier on Saturdays. You'll also find ticket machines available on-site, including accessible options, where you can collect tickets purchased online. While there's no dedicated lounge for first-class passengers, a waiting room on Platform 2 is available for your convenience.

Step-free access throughout the station makes it user-friendly for travelers with mobility needs. However, if you require additional assistance, staff help is available during set hours across the week. While there's CCTV for added security, some facilities like luggage storage and accessible toilets are not available. For refreshments, a delightful coffee shop can be found on the premises, although the station lacks an ATM and public Wi-Fi.

Onward Travel Options from Dawlish

Once you've arrived at Dawlish, a variety of onward travel options await you. If you're continuing your journey by rail and need more information, the bus stop at Richmond Place, adjacent to the station car park, serves as the main point for rail replacement services. Taxis are readily available, ensuring hassle-free transit within the town or to the surrounding areas. For those who prefer to cycle, while bicycle storage is limited and not sheltered, you could also look into bike hire options to explore the scenic routes around Dawlish.

For further travel planning, detailed information about bus services can be downloaded, allowing you to effectively arrange your travels beyond the station's vicinity.
